8000 GitHub - szaumoor/ZS_WeaponOils: A WeiDu mod that introduces weapon oils to BGEE, BG2EE and EET, distributing them to various stores throughout the games
[go: up one dir, main page]
More Web Proxy on the site http://driver.im/
Skip to content

A WeiDu mod that introduces weapon oils to BGEE, BG2EE and EET, distributing them to various stores throughout the games

License

Notifications You must be signed in to change notification settings

szaumoor/ZS_WeaponOils

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

45 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

ZS_WeaponOils

This small mod simply adds a new class of items called "weapon oils". Essentially, they are consumable potions that apply a somewhat mild melee/ranged effect to your melee and ranged attacks for 1 turn. The poison-based ones do have the risk of self-poisoning, if dexterity is below 16. The effects all bypass magic resistance, except in the case of Arcane Oil (which is offset by the higher damage).

They are distributed to stores so far and a few select creatures. Compatibility with IWDEE not established yet, because I can't be bothered to check what stores there are and how to decide which stores make the most sense to place the items in. Feel free to offer feedback on this.

Note that you cannot stack oils with themselves or each other, they are all set up so only one of them can be active. This of course can be abused with any other mods that may add similar items. If any of you can think of another mod that adds stuff like this, I can add some code to handle it so balance is not broken.

Also, I'm not a good writer, so the descriptions are pretty boring, and most of the icons were lazily made, but I think they're visually distinguishable enough.

These are the available oils:

  • Igneous Oil: 1d2+1 fire damage (Save vs. Breath for half)
  • Caustic Oil: 1d2+1 acid damage (Save vs. Breath for half)
  • Gelid Oil: 1d2+1 cold damage (Save vs. Breath for half)
  • Scintillating Oil: 1d2+1 electric damage (Save vs. Breath for half)
  • Arcane Oil: 1d4+2 magic damage (no save allowed)
  • Noxious Oil: 1d2+1 poison damage (Save vs. Death at +2 or suffer 6 points of poison damage over 2 rounds)
  • Drow Soporific Oil: Save vs. Death or fall into a deep slumber for 1 turn (damage will awaken the target)
  • Sanctified Oil: +4 irresistible damage against the undead, must Save vs. Death at +2 or become Slowed and Weakened for 10 seconds
  • Profane Oil: as sanctified oil, but only works vs. the living
  • Kuo-Toan Oil of Stunning: Save vs. Spell at +2 or become stunned for 2 rounds. Very limited in quantity.
  • Dragon Bile Extract: +1 poison damage (nondragons), Save vs. Death or have strength and movement speed reduced to half for 5 rounds. Only true pure dragons are unaffected.
  • Dragonsbane Oil: 1d3+1 poison damage (non-draconic only), or 1d6+2 poison damage (draconic only). All dragons and their cousins are severely weakened for one round and may have their Stoneskin or Improved Invisibility disrupted. The weakening effect wears off in intensity over three rounds.

Compatibility

Should be compatible with everything as far as I know. Please offer feedback on balance and the supply of oils throughout the game if you try this.

Known issues

The noxious oil sometimes seems to not offer log feedback indicating whether the poisoning was resisted or not. I don't think it affects functionality though.

Additionally, applying the oils through the inventory will be through a button that states "drink potion", which doesn't make sense (trust me, don't drink them for real, you'll die), but I don't think that can be helped.

Acknowledgments and credits

Many thanks to zenblack for providing great icons for the oils, as well as other modders such as The Artisan in the discord servers that helped me figure out some of the issues and ideas I've had for this mod.

About

A WeiDu mod that introduces weapon oils to BGEE, BG2EE and EET, distributing them to various stores throughout the games

Resources

License

Stars

Watchers

Forks

Packages

No packages published

Contributors 2

  •  
  •  
0